KATHMANDU, Feb 19: Chairperson of the Rastriya Swatantra Party (RSP), Rabi Lamichhane, has called for unity against corruption, injustice, and discrimination, urging the nation to move forward on the path of good governance and prosperity.
Extending his best wishes on the occasion of Democracy Day today, Lamichhane made this appeal. He urged all Nepalis to work together to strengthen citizens’ rights, equality, and accountable governance by internalizing the true spirit of democracy.

“Embracing the essence of democracy, let us unite against corruption, injustice, and discrimination and move forward on the journey toward good governance and prosperity. Best wishes on Democracy Day,” he said.
On the same occasion, Lamichhane also extended his greetings for the holy month of Ramadan, which began yesterday. He expressed his hope that Ramadan would further strengthen the spirit of peace, tolerance, harmony, and national unity.
“Ramadan Mubarak to the entire Muslim community on the commencement of the holy month yesterday! May this month inspire greater peace, tolerance, harmony, and unity,” he said.
